Job summary

GEO Reentry Services LLC, Illinois, seeks a counselor to provide substance abuse information for class curriculum, facilitate didactic educational presentations, and conduct group and individual counseling sessions. You will select instructional materials, stay current on developments in the field, and build professional ties with other substance abuse professionals and programs.

Facility Overview

GEO Reentry Services offers correctional agencies in-custody treatment programs for individuals nearing the end of their jail or prison sentences. Starting treatment before they are released back into the community facilitates consistency in treatment and helps individuals be better prepared for their transition to the community. By assessing an individual’s risk and needs and initiating programming while in prison, the transition to a community-based program is seamless and behavior change is expedited.
